O Christ our God, You are worshiped at all times and in all places and are glorified both in heaven and on earth. You are patient, generous in mercy, rich in compassion, loving to the just and merciful to the sinner. You call all of us to repentance through the promise of blessings to come. O Lord, receive our supplications at this very hour. Direct our lives in the way of Your commandments. Sanctify our souls, purify our bodies, set our minds aright, cleanse our thoughts, deliver us from all affliction, wrath, danger and need. Surround us with Your holy angels, so that, guided and guarded by their ranks, we may reach unity of the faith and the knowledge of Your unutterable glory. You are blessed unto ages of ages. Amen

Can someone please explain to me more about the Bull, Lion, Bird and Man at 0:48 please???
Yes. Symbols for the four gospel writers: Matthew, Mark, Luke, John.
Its the Cherubim, read first chapter of Ezechiel in old testament and fourth chapter in Revelation in the new testament
The Beasts of Ezekiel, revealed to be symbols of the four gospel writers in Revelation. The faith is truly amazing.
